The Spirit sings : artistic traditions of Canada's first peoples

Glenbow Museum. (Added Author).

Summary: Publication to accompany the exhibition held at the Glenbow Museum, Calgary, during the Olympic Winter Games of 1988. Six essays describe aboriginal costumes, quillwork, stone, wood and bone carvings, jewelry, masks and ritual objects, mainly from the pre-contact era, as well as paintings and diary sketches by Europeans at the time of contact.

Catalog issued in conjunction with an exhibition mounted by the Glenbow Museum for the 1988 XV Winter Olympics in Calgary.

Formatted Contents Note: Preface / Duncan Cameron -- Introduction / Julia D. Harrison -- I have lived here since the world began : Atlantic coast artistic traditions / Ruth Holmes Whitehead -- Like a star I shine : Northern Woodlands artistic traditions / Ruth B. Phillips -- By the power of their dreams : artistic traditions of the Northern Plains / Ted J. Brasser -- No little variety of ornament : Northern Athapaskan artistic traditions / Judy Thompson -- Pretending to be Caribou : the Inuit parka as an artistic tradition / Bernadette Driscoll -- Silent speakers : arts of the Northwest Coast / Martine J. Reid.
